Leadership Review Briefing — Divestiture of Korvane Analytics Unit

For the incoming director: the sale of the Korvane unit to Bellstrom Holdings is in final diligence. Headcount transfers are agreed; the Dremworth site lease stays with us. Revenue impact is modest; margin impact is positive from Q3. Legal expects signing within five weeks. Two open items: pension carve-out and the shared tooling licence. Your sign-off is needed on both before the next review. The strategic rationale is summarised below.

confidential, kahog-bawif: The northern region missed its Pramir quota by 20.0 percent last quarter. Casaxek Freight plans to lower the Fraion list price by 41.5 percent in December. The finance team signed off on a budget of $236.4 million for Project Druius. The renewal with Fenysix Partners closes at $91.3 million a year, 2.1 percent below the last contract.

### Spooler Recovery — Pagemill Service

If the Pagemill spooler stops draining jobs, first check whether the upstream render workers are acknowledging leases; a stuck lease is the usual culprit. Restart the spooler pod only after the lease table has been cleared, otherwise duplicate print jobs will be emitted to tenant queues. The Korvala site runs a single replica, so expect a short gap in processing. Before restarting, verify the pod is running with the expected configuration values shown below.

settings of bafof-tagep:
[frador]
port = 9300
region = west-1
host = frador.norvacorp.corp
timeout_ms = 3000
retries = 5

Subject: Cut-over summary — Ledgerline pooling migration

Hi, quick summary for the release record: Ledgerline moved from per-request connections to the shared Tidepool pooler at 02:00 last night. No errors during the switch; p95 latency dropped about 30 ms once the pool warmed. Old connection code is removed behind a kill switch. The pooler now runs in production with the values below.

deployment values, hadup-yajog:
[holion]
team = silwyn
access_code = ac_eb6e99
host = holion.novacio.internal
port = 5672
owner = kasok.sorion
peer = sorvan.kelvinet.local